SUMMARY:
This item is being presented for the Board to consider adopting a resolution proclaiming a local emergency, acknowledging the proclamation of the State of Emergency by Governor's Order No. N-23-20 dated March 4, 2020, and authorizing remote teleconference meetings of the legislative bodies of the Santa Clara Valley Water District (Valley Water), for 30 days (12:01 a.m. on January 15, 2022 to 12:01 a.m. on February 14, 2022) pursuant to Brown Act provisions.

The most recent action on this item was taken at a regular meeting on December 14, 2021. The Board adopted Resolution 21-103 proclaiming a local emergency, acknowledging the proclamation of the State of Emergency by Governor's Order
No. N-23-20 dated March 4, 2020, and authorizing remote teleconference meetings of the legislative bodies of the Santa Clara Valley Water District (Valley Water), for 15 days, (i.e., until 12:01 a.m. on January 15, 2022), pursuant to Brown Act provisions.

The board resolution was adopted in compliance with AB361 which allows local agencies to use teleconferencing without having to comply with the standard requirements of the Brown Act,...
